[macemacsjp-cvs 449] [463] add new veriable

Back to archive index

svnno****@sourc***** svnno****@sourc*****
2007年 5月 20日 (日) 11:27:03 JST


Revision: 463
          http://svn.sourceforge.jp/cgi-bin/viewcvs.cgi?root=macemacsjp&view=rev&rev=463
Author:   matsuan
Date:     2007-05-20 11:27:03 +0900 (Sun, 20 May 2007)

Log Message:
-----------
add new veriable

Modified Paths:
--------------
    fixed-width-fontset/trunk/fixed-width-fontset.el


-------------- next part --------------
Modified: fixed-width-fontset/trunk/fixed-width-fontset.el
===================================================================
--- fixed-width-fontset/trunk/fixed-width-fontset.el	2007-05-20 02:26:04 UTC (rev 462)
+++ fixed-width-fontset/trunk/fixed-width-fontset.el	2007-05-20 02:27:03 UTC (rev 463)
@@ -1,8 +1,8 @@
 ;; fixed-width-fontset.el -*- coding: iso-2022-7bit -*-
 
 ;; Copyright (C) 2005-2007 by T. Hiromatsu <matsu****@users*****>
-;; Version 1_0_5
-;; 2007-01-19
+;; Version 1_0_6
+;; 2007-05-20
 
 ;;; Commentary:
 
@@ -88,6 +88,12 @@
            (ecd-fml-reg (fixed-width-create-encode-family-reg-list new-list)))
       (fixed-width-set-fontset-font asc-fontset ecd-fml-reg))))
 
+;;
+;; variables
+;;
+
+(defvar fixed-width-rescale t)
+
 ;; font-width-compensation function section
 ;; $B%+%l%s%H%U%l!<%`$G;H$o$l$F$$$k%U%)%s%H$N!"%j%9%1!<%k%U%!%/%?!<$r!"(B
 ;; fixed-width-scale-alist $B$+$i!"<hF@$9$k!#(B
@@ -102,7 +108,7 @@
          (size (aref (x-decompose-font-name asc) xlfd-regexp-pixelsize-subnum)))
     (dolist (elt fixed-width-get-scale-alist)
       (let* ((font (car elt))
-             (new (or (cdr (assoc size elt)) 1.0))
+             (new (if fixed-width-rescale (or (cdr (assoc size elt)) 1.0) 1.0))
              (old (assoc font res-alist)))
         (if old (setcdr old new) (add-to-list 'res-alist (cons font new)))))
     (setq face-font-rescale-alist res-alist)))


macemacsjp-cvs メーリングリストの案内
Back to archive index